The Application Of Nylon in Auto Parts

Nylon 6 and nylon 66 are playing an increasingly important role in the production of auto parts, competing with raw material metals and thermoset plastics. The reason why nylon is so popular in the field of auto parts is mainly because of its excellent properties: high temperature resistance, oil resistance, chemical corrosion resistance, high tensile strength and modulus, relatively small density and low production cost, good Surface characteristics, and the possibility of cooperation between components.

1. The hood

The appearance of the hood of auto parts is very important. Nylon can provide a good surface for the product, so nylon is very suitable for this application. At the same time, nylon can also obtain colored mold parts, thereby avoiding expensive painting steps.

Some reinforced and modified nylon varieties that are very suitable for the manufacture of engine hoods have been applied. According to reports, compared with other polyamide resins, this material can be used to design and manufacture thinner auto parts. The output of this resin is expected to increase rapidly by 40% in order to compete with other nylon products. According to reports, these nylon varieties also have the advantages of high strength, good appearance, low injection molding pressure and less scrap.

2. Intake valve box

Many automakers have replaced the aluminum airbox valves with nylon airbox valves. According to industry analysis, replacing aluminum with nylon can reduce production costs by 30% and weight by 50%. It is also possible to further reduce costs through component integration.

The inlet tank valve usually adopts 30~35% glass fiber reinforced nylon 6 and nylon 66. Some air intake box valves use coreless processing technology, while others use vibration welding to connect two injection-molded shells. Nylon is suitable for air intake box valve, can withstand 150oC high temperature, oil resistance, and has good rigidity and low noise performance.

3. Rocker cover

Traditionally, the rocker arm cover used to protect and seal the engine valve is made of aluminum or thermosetting plastic. However, glass or mineral-reinforced nylon resins are gradually becoming the ideal choice for this application. The main reason for this trend is that nylon can reduce the weight of products and has good adaptability.

The nylon 66 used to make the rocker cover has high hardness, oil and chemical corrosion resistance, good dimensional stability and low thermal deformation. Reinforced nylon 6 can also be used to make door sill panels. According to DSM, one of the manufacturers, nylon 6 can provide higher strength and stiffness than nylon 66, and it is easier to fill the mold because it has good flow stability at a given temperature.

4. Heating and cooling system

Glass fiber reinforced nylon can be used to produce fan blades, fan covers, radiator tanks, heat exchangers, water evaporators, hot water control valves and thermostat housings. Nylon has the advantages of good thermal stability, high hardness, small thermal deformation, and good wear resistance, and can be used in this field. The low weight of nylon molded parts and the ability to integrate components make the radiator fan much lighter than metal products.
